git如何运行本地服务器
-
要在本地运行Git服务器,可以按照以下步骤进行操作:
-
安装Git:首先确保在本地计算机上安装了Git。你可以从Git官方网站(https://git-scm.com/downloads)下载并安装适合你操作系统的Git版本。
-
创建一个Git仓库:在本地选择一个文件夹作为你的仓库根目录。在命令行中进入该文件夹,并运行以下命令来初始化一个空的Git仓库:
git init这将在当前文件夹中创建一个名为
.git的隐藏文件夹,这是Git用来跟踪你的版本控制信息的。 -
配置远程访问:如果你打算在本地计算机上允许其他人通过网络访问你的Git仓库,你需要配置一些远程访问设置。在命令行中运行以下命令来设置一个远程仓库:
git config --global http.receivepack true这将允许其他人通过HTTP协议向你的Git仓库推送更改。
-
启动Git服务器:运行以下命令来启动Git服务器:
git daemon --reuseaddr --base-path=/path/to/your/repo --export-all其中
/path/to/your/repo是你的Git仓库根目录的路径。这将在本地计算机的默认Git端口(9418)上启动一个Git服务器。如果你想在其他端口上启动服务器,可以使用
--port参数指定端口号,例如:git daemon --reuseaddr --base-path=/path/to/your/repo --export-all --port=1234 -
验证:现在你的Git服务器应该已经在本地计算机上运行了。你可以使用其他计算机上的Git客户端工具来访问并克隆你的仓库,并通过HTTP协议推送更改。在其他计算机上运行以下命令来克隆你的仓库:
git clone http://localhost:9418/path/to/your/repo.git注意将
http://localhost:9418/path/to/your/repo.git替换为你实际的仓库URL。以上就是在本地运行Git服务器的基本步骤。你可以根据需要进行进一步的配置,如添加访问控制、启用HTTPS等。具体的配置和操作可以参考Git官方文档或其他相关资源。
1年前 -
-
Git是一个分布式版本控制系统,它可以在本地运行一个服务器来管理代码仓库。以下是使用Git运行本地服务器的步骤:
-
安装Git:首先,确保你已经在本地计算机上安装了Git。你可以从Git官方网站(https://git-scm.com)下载并安装Git客户端。
-
创建一个新的Git仓库:选择一个存放代码的文件夹,并在该文件夹中打开终端窗口。使用
git init命令初始化一个新的空Git仓库。 -
添加代码到仓库:将你的代码添加到仓库中。可以使用
git add命令将文件添加到暂存区,然后使用git commit命令将更改提交到Git仓库。 -
设置远程仓库:在本地仓库中创建一个远程仓库的引用,这样你就可以将代码推送到远程仓库上。可以使用
git remote add origin [远程仓库URL]命令将远程仓库URL添加为一个名为“origin”的远程仓库。 -
启动本地Git服务器:运行以下命令来启动本地Git服务器:
git daemon --base-path=[仓库文件夹路径] --export-all --reuseaddr --informative-errors --verbose上述命令中,
--base-path参数指定了仓库文件夹的路径,--export-all参数允许所有人访问仓库,--reuseaddr参数允许多个进程使用同一个地址,--informative-errors参数显示详细错误信息,--verbose参数显示更多详细信息。- 访问本地Git服务器:运行本地Git服务器后,可以使用其他设备上的Git客户端来访问本地服务器。将远程仓库URL设置为
git://[本地计算机IP地址]/[仓库文件夹路径]即可。
请注意,运行本地Git服务器是一个相对较为高级的操作,通常情况下并不需要在本地运行Git服务器。大多数情况下,使用远程Git托管服务(如GitHub、GitLab等)作为仓库的服务器更为常见和方便。运行本地Git服务器通常适用于特定的开发环境或需要自定义服务器配置的情况。
1年前 -
-
要在本地运行Git服务器,你需要按照以下步骤进行操作:
-
安装Git:首先,你需要在你的计算机上安装Git。你可以从Git官方网站(https://git-scm.com/)上下载适合你操作系统的Git安装程序,并按照提示进行安装。
-
创建一个空的Git仓库:在终端或命令行中,进入你想要创建Git仓库的目录,并执行以下命令:
git init --bare这将在当前目录创建一个空的Git仓库。
-
添加Git用户:为了让Git能够正常运行,你需要为Git仓库创建一个用户,并且设置密码。在终端或命令行中,执行以下命令:
git config --global user.name "Your Name" git config --global user.email "your-email@example.com"将“Your Name”替换为你的用户名,将“your-email@example.com”替换为你的电子邮件地址。
-
启动Git服务器:运行以下命令将Git服务器启动起来:
git daemon --verbose --export-all --base-path=<path-to-repositories>将
<path-to-repositories>替换为你的Git仓库的路径。 -
连接到本地Git服务器:现在,你可以使用其他计算机上的Git客户端工具(如Git Bash或VSCode等)来连接到你的本地Git服务器了。通常,你只需要运行以下命令:
git clone git://<server-ip-address>/<repository-name>将
<server-ip-address>替换为你的本地计算机的IP地址,将<repository-name>替换为你的Git仓库的名称。 -
进行Git操作:完成连接后,你就可以像使用远程Git服务器一样使用本地Git服务器了。你可以使用常见的Git命令,如
git add、git commit和git push等来管理你的代码。
总结:
通过以上步骤,你可以在本地运行Git服务器,并使用Git客户端工具连接到服务器进行代码管理。请注意,本地Git服务器主要适用于小型团队或个人开发者的使用。如果你需要更多高级功能和更大的规模,可以考虑使用远程Git服务器,如Gitlab或Github等。
1年前 -